How Hospitals Can Reduce Operational Costs and Increase Revenue Through Efficient ICU Management
In today’s rapidly evolving healthcare environment, hospitals are expected to deliver exceptional patient outcomes while simultaneously managing rising operational costs and increasing financial pressures. Among all hospital departments, the Intensive Care Unit (ICU) remains one of the most critical as well as one of the most resource-intensive areas. ICUs require highly skilled manpower, continuous patient monitoring, timely clinical decision-making, and access to specialist expertise around the clock. While these requirements are essential for patient care, they often lead to significant operational challenges and increased expenditure for hospitals.
The Growing Challenges of ICU Operations in Modern Hospitals
Many healthcare institutions struggle with maintaining continuous critical care coverage due to shortages of trained intensivists and critical care specialists. The cost of deploying full-time specialist teams, ensuring 24×7 availability, and managing complex ICU workflows can place a considerable burden on hospital resources. In addition, delays in clinical coordination, prolonged ICU stays, patient referrals to tertiary care centers, and inefficient utilization of beds and infrastructure can negatively impact both patient outcomes and hospital profitability.
Why Efficient ICU Management Is Critical for Healthcare Sustainability
Efficient ICU management has therefore become much more than a clinical necessity. One of the most effective approaches to modern ICU management is the integration of Tele ICU and Hybrid ICU models. These models allow hospitals to extend specialist critical care expertise beyond physical limitations and ensure continuous clinical oversight without the need for expensive full-time specialist deployment. From an operational perspective, better ICU management contributes significantly to cost optimization. Continuous specialist oversight and standardized clinical workflows help reduce unnecessary ICU length of stay, allowing hospitals to improve bed turnover and maximize infrastructure utilization. Efficient resource allocation minimizes staffing inefficiencies and reduces the financial burden associated with maintaining large critical care teams. Furthermore, enhanced clinical coordination improves communication between doctors, nurses, and specialists, reducing delays and improving overall workflow efficiency.
The financial benefits of an optimized ICU extend far beyond cost reduction. Hospitals with strong critical care capabilities are able to retain a greater number of complex and high-acuity patients who might otherwise be referred to larger tertiary centers. Improved patient confidence, stronger clinical outcomes, and enhanced service capabilities contribute to increased admissions and higher occupancy rates. As hospitals develop a reputation for delivering advanced critical care services, they strengthen their market position and create new opportunities for growth without necessarily investing in significant additional infrastructure.
